Bonnie Jean Baxter is an American artist. She studied art in Illinois (1965-1967) and Michigan (1967-1969) and came to Montreal, Canada, with her artist husband, Pierre Lemieux, in 1970. She has lived in Canada since 1972. She was one of the first members of the Atelier de l’Île and created Atelier Le Scarabée.
